Transaction 1d3b8bd50723e61f920ca38dea90efb717fed87fc35a5cd60b5876f3af437e68

1 Input
2 Outputs
  • 1d3b8bd50723e61f920ca38dea90efb717fed87fc35a5cd60b5876f3af437e68:0
  • value  13029
    address  3FCJdhwLUSAyePxb823wAZCAbimAsAZLi7
  • 1d3b8bd50723e61f920ca38dea90efb717fed87fc35a5cd60b5876f3af437e68:1
  • value  572053
    address  34GSvMfFGUkus399UF5FPpMCUfhtB4rqHa